Advancing Sustainable Aviation: The Role of Innovative Aerospace Solutions

As global aviation continues to grow — with projections estimating over 8 billion passengers annually by 2030 according to the IATA (International Air Transport Association) — the industry faces mounting pressure to reduce its environmental footprint. Historically, commercial aviation has accounted for roughly 2-3% of worldwide carbon emissions. However, with increasing demand, this percentage could rise unless the industry adopts transformative technological and operational innovations.

Challenges and Opportunities in Modern Aerospace Engineering

Reducing emissions in aviation requires a multidimensional approach, combining advances in aircraft design, alternative fuels, and air traffic management. The shift towards sustainable practices hinges on deploying innovative solutions that balance safety, efficiency, and environmental responsibility. For example, the development of next-generation turbofan engines has led to significant fuel efficiencies, with some models achieving up to 15% reduction in fuel burn compared to their predecessors.

Emerging Technologies Driving the Future of Flight

Innovation Impact Current Implementation
Hybrid-Electric Propulsion Reduces fuel consumption and emissions by integrating electric motors with traditional engines Test flights like Pipistrel Alpha Electro demonstrate feasibility in small aircraft; larger models under development
Sustainable Aviation Fuels (SAF) Drop-in replacements for conventional jet fuel, capable of reducing lifecycle emissions by up to 80% Commercial adoption by airlines such as United and Lufthansa signifies industry shift
Advanced Aerodynamics Enhances fuel efficiency through optimized wing design and materials like composites New Boeing 777X featuring folding wingtips exemplifies this approach

Policy and Industry Collaboration: Catalysts for Change

Technological advancements alone are insufficient without supportive policy frameworks. Governments and industry stakeholders worldwide are collaborating to establish stricter emission standards and incentive mechanisms, promoting research and development investments. Notably, the European Union’s Fit for 55 package aims to cut emissions from aviation by at least 55% by 2030, facilitating the deployment of cleaner aircraft and fuels.

Within this context, organizations are turning to data-driven decision-making to optimize flight paths and improve operational efficiency. These efforts contribute to a significant reduction in fuel burn and greenhouse gases, aligning economic interests with environmental responsibilities.
